Hi guys,
eerieone, me and maybe some others have a problem with the typical lumberyard trees. The prob is, that the trees in lumberyard look definately better than they do in our maps. The trees there are all better shadered ... but when you look at the map in the hammer editor, you can't find sth different from our maps (I also used exactly the same lumberyard basing lightning).
So I hope some of you guys could help us to make "real" lumberyard trees ;)

short answer: use -staticproplightning for vrad as parameter when compiling.

You'll need -textureshadows and a custom .rad file too because the polygons for the trees extend much further than the actual texture does so your trees will be much darker.

I'd also recommend looking at the new trees that came with arena_sawmill (they're in props_forest like the originals, but have extensions on their names such as "verysmall"). They're a bit more detailed.
